Small but classy Japanese hand broom for all your domestic chores! This little brush is made from the palm fibres of Trachycarpus fortunei, bound together with copper wire. Great for careful sweeping of bonsai and other potted plants, corners of terraces and patios, ground covers such as moss and mind your own business, and in the home.

The angled profile allows for broader sweeps as well as more careful, shorter ones. Not very big, but very classy.

Details
  • Weight: 26g
  • Dimensions: 6.75 x 3.5 x 1.2 in.
  • Materials: Trachycarpus Fiber
About

Founded in 1996, Niwaki began when Jake Hobson traveled to Japan to explore the tradition of cherry blossom viewing, or hanami, and became deeply inspired by Japanese gardens and tree care. After training and working in a traditional nursery in Osaka—where he learned pruning, shaping, and cultivation techniques—Jake brought this knowledge back to the UK.

There, he introduced Japanese gardening tools like tripod ladders, secateurs, and topiary clippers, quickly proving their effectiveness not just for bonsai, but for all types of gardens and plants. What started as a personal passion evolved into a business rooted in sharing these thoughtfully designed, highly functional tools.

Named after the Japanese word for “garden tree,” Niwaki reflects the artistry and intention behind Japanese gardening. Today, the brand offers tools that are tried, tested, and used daily—built to last and designed to bring precision and joy to gardening of any kind.
